englischThe subject of this study is the invective of the Franconian imperial knight Ulrich von Hutten and that of his opponents. Ulrich von Hutten succeeded in becoming one of the most prominent and productive authors on the eve of the Reformation through broad transalpine connections and intensive use of invective. In the context of the age of printing, the elaborate invectives of the humanists became an omnipresent phenomenon in contemporary journalism. The Hutten source corpus in particular provides us with the appropriate material to systematically answer questions about the function, effect and form of these invectives.
